HomeMy WebLinkAbout~Master - Major Site Development Plan for 1404, 1405, and 1410 Buckeye Avenue RESOLUTION NO. 18-618 RESOLUTION APPROVING MAJOR SITE DEVELOPMENT PLAN FOR 1404, 1405,AND 1410 BUCKEYE AVENUE FOR THE CITY OF AMES WHEREAS, OnPoint Development, LLC, requests approval of an Integrated Site Plan Subdivision which includes concurrent Preliminary Plat and Major Site Development Plan approval; and, WHEREAS,the request is for the proposed redevelopment of 1405 Buckeye Avenue and the development of vacant land at 1404 and 1410 Buckeye Avenue; and, WHEREAS,the proposed development includes retrofitting the existing Kmart building site, at 1405 Buckeye, into five tenants and constructing three new commercial buildings for multiple tenants; and, WHEREAS, 1404 and 1410 Buckeye are currently vacant lots that will be developed with a commercial building on each lot and a shared parking lot; and, WHEREAS,the proposed total development is 23 7,3 74 square feet with 145,787 square feet of commercial use and 91,587 square feet of climate controlled self-storage within two stories.This is a net increase of approximately 25,500 square feet of commercial development square footage when accounting for use of part of the site as industrial for mini-storage; and, WHEREAS,approval of an Integrated Site Plan allows for more flexible application of most development standards through the approval of the Major Site Development Plan, although the overall site must meet all minimum standards for quantities and percentages, and the concurrent review of a Major Site Development Plan and Preliminary Plat is required as part of the Integrated Site Plan approval process; and, WHEREAS, the proposed uses include a limited area of climate controlled mini-storage or wholesale trade, general office, retail trad and services, and restaurants; and, WHEREAS,the proposed building plans label a range of uses that are intended to be flexible for tenanting and may result in some changes to facade designs and mix of uses as the plans are finalized for individual tenants; and, WHEREAS, the proposed Major Site Development Plan accounts for all building configurations,uses, and features of the site layout and the plan will also include large pylon signs along South 16t1i Street and South Duff Avenue; and, WHEREAS,the proposed uses include a limited area of climate controlled mini-storage or wholesale trade, general office, retail trade and services, and restaurants; and WHEREAS, the applicant plans include 587 parking spaces to serve the combined development which exceeds the amount of required parking by 15 stalls based upon the applicant's proposed mix of uses, if the Special Use Permit for the mini-storage facility is approved and if the amount of total square footage would need to be adjusted to reduce required parking by approximately 66 spaces. WHEREAS,the developer proposes approval of a landscape plan that meets the overall 15% landscaped area percentage requirement by utilizing area acquired from the property to the north an with improvements to the site; additionally,the site requires front yard landscaping along all street frontages with a mix of trees, grasses, and shrubs to create visual interest and screening; and, WHEREAS,five new buildings are also proposed with this development,the proposed layout has the backs of all five buildings facing public streets, South Duff Avenue, South 16th Street, and Buckeye Avenue; and, WHEREAS, the approval of the Major Site Development Plan is subject to the following conditions: 1. Allowed uses permitted on the site are retail trade and services, general office, restaurants, wholesale trade, or mini-storage uses (subject to approval of a Special Use Permit) as indicated on the Site Development Plan. Any other use is subject to approval of a major amendment to the Site Development Plan. 2. The allowed amount of tenant restaurant square footage or total retail space will be reduced, or a combination of both, to match the amount of parking provided within the site, as indicated in the note included on the site plan. 3. Include a note on the plan that states during construction and operation of the site, retain the existing high screen along the west side of the property. 4. Recording of easements for public utilities as noted on the site plan prior to occupancy of buildings. 5. Include a note on the plan to modify the design of Building D for a drive through use to only have a pick-up window on the east side of the building and the location of the menu board located along the south side of the site to create optimal queuing capacity within Lot 5. The revisions are subject to the Planning Directors approval. 6. Prior to installation of exterior lighting, submit a final lighting plan for a determination by the Planning Director of compliance with the Outdoor Lighting Code of the Zoning Ordinance. 7. Provide roof top mechanical equipment screening and collectively locate equipment and related screening when feasible,final design and location to be approved by the Planning Director. 8. Prior to construction of any new buildings,the Final Plat for the Integrated Site Plan must be approved by the City. 9. Additional design details and landscape requirements regarding a climate controlled mini-storage facility may be approved as minor amendments by the Zoning Board of Adjustment for the Special Use Permit. 10. The applicant is to work with staff to add architectural features to the buildings along the public streets to add more interest and variation of the design. N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the City Council of the City of Ames, Iowa, that the approval of the Major Site Development Plan for 1404, 1405,and 1410 Buckey Avenue are hereby approved with the above listed conditions.
